Volkswagen Wolfsburg. I passed through Wolfsburg multiple times on the train and found it interesting, but didn't get to stop and explore. The body of water in the lower portion of the picture is the river Aller which was 'canalized'. Per Wikipedia there is no commercial traffic on the river, but at least one time that I passed it I saw what surely seemed to be a commercial barge passing the VW plant.
